No relief for P Chidambaram as Delhi HC rejects his bail plea in INX Media case

Date:

Delhi High Court on Monday rejected the regular bail petition of Congress leader P Chidambaram in the INX Media case.

The Congress leader is currently lodged in Tihar jail under CBI judicial custody. He was arrested by the central agency on August 21 night.

The CBI case relates to charges of irregularities in the grant of Foreign Investment Promotion Board (FIPB) clearance to INX Media for receiving overseas investment to the tune of Rs 305 crore in 2007, when Chidambaram was finance minister in the Congress-led United Progressive Alliance (UPA) government.
